Tomato Stack-Salad

Ingredients

  • 4 large ripe tomatoes
  • 1 (4 ounce) package mixed baby greens
  • 1/2 cup balsamic vinaigrette, divided
  • 1/4 cup blue cheese, crumbled

Instructions

  1. Cut a thin slice from the bottom of each tomato so it will stand upright.
  2. Discard these slices.
  3. Cut each tomato horizontally into 5 slices, keeping the slices together.
  4. Mix the baby greens, 1/4 cup of dressing, and the blue cheese in a small bowl.
  5. Place the tomato slices on a serving dish.
  6. Using 1/4 of the salad mixture, equally top the tomato slices.
  7. Repeat the layers three more times, ending with the top tomato slices.
  8. Drizzle the remaining 1/4 cup dressing and serve.
